PUBLIC ADVISORY

Pursuant to Ministry Order No.062, the Ministry of Public Works (MPW-BARMM) shall adopt a four-day on-site workweek, from Monday to Thursday, and one (1) work-from-home day every Friday, for the remaining weeks of Ramadhan.

After Ramadhan, the MPW-BARMM shall transition to a four-day compressed workweek, Monday to Thursday, from 7:30 AM to 6:30 PM. All internal and external transactions shall be made within these official office hours.

However, frontline and essential services of the Ministry shall remain operational on Fridays to ensure uninterrupted delivery of critical public services. Concerned divisions/sections shall issue appropriate internal schedules to maintain service continuity.

These Flexible Work Arrangements (FWA) are being implemented pursuant to OCM Memorandum Circular No. 0049, s. 2026, and Office of the President Memorandum Circular No. 114, s. 2026, in support of the National Governmentโ€™s energy conservation efforts.

๐™๐™ช๐™ง๐™ฃ๐™ค๐™ซ๐™š๐™ง ๐˜พ๐™š๐™ง๐™š๐™ข๐™ค๐™ฃ๐™ฎ ๐™›๐™ค๐™ง ๐™Ž๐™ž๐™ฃ๐™ค๐™ฉ๐™ง๐™ช๐™˜๐™  ๐™ƒ๐™ค๐™ข๐™–๐™ฃ ๐˜พ3๐˜ฝ ๐˜ฟ๐™ช๐™ข๐™ฅ ๐™๐™ง๐™ช๐™˜๐™ ๐™จ

February 25, 2026 | Ramadhan 8, 1447 AH

The Ministry of Public Works - Maguindanao del Sur District Engineering Office, headed by OIC District Engineer Engr. Esmael D. Ganduan, held a turnover ceremony for six (6) of thirteen (13) units of 2025 Sinotruck Homan C3B Dump Trucks on February 23, 2026, in the compound of MPW Maguindanao del Norte DEO, Municipality of Datu Odin Sinsuat.

The dump trucks were granted to the respective Local Government Unit (LGU) beneficiaries under a usufructuary agreement, allowing them to use the dump trucks for essential public service functions, such as disaster response, road clearing operations, hauling of construction materials, and maintenance of local infrastructure.
Each beneficiary LGU is responsible for the renewal of registration and insurance, overall maintenance, and ensuring that the equipment remains in good working condition and is used solely for public service. The Ministry retains ownership of the units and will conduct periodic monitoring to ensure compliance with the agreement.

7 Years of Progress: MPW Joins Bangsamoro Foundation Day
Marking the 7th Bangsamoro Foundation Anniversary, the Ministry of Public Works (MPW) proudly joined the vibrant parade and kick-off ceremony held on January 21, 2026, from Cotabato City Hall to the OCM Grounds at the Bangsamoro Government Center.

This yearโ€™s celebration, themed โ€œBARMM 2026: Simbolo ng Pagkakaisa, Alaala sa mga Sakripisyo, at Pagpapatuloy ng Mas Matatag na Bangsamoroโ€ (Symbol of Unity, Remembrance of Sacrifices, and Continuation of a Stronger Bangsamoro), commemorated the establishment of the Bangsamoro Autonomous Region in Muslim Mindanao (BARMM) and highlighted its remarkable achievements over the past seven years.

MPW showcased an innovative Infrastructure Concept float, aligned with its mandate of delivering quality infrastructure responsive to the Bangsamoro's development needs. The float symbolized innovation, resilience, and sustainable infrastructure, demonstrating the Ministry's commitment to building a stronger and more progressive Bangsamoro.

December 10. 2025 | Jumada Al-Akhirah 19, 1447

The Ministry of Public Works - Maguindanao del Sur District Engineering Office, in cooperation with MNBSI Construction Services has finished the Concreting of a Road in the Municipality of South Upi, Maguindanao del Sur.

The road connects Brgy. Kuya and Brgy. San Jose (Phase 1). The project was completed nine days ahead of schedule with a contract time of 105 days and the actual completion of the project at 96.

The completion of this project has improved accessibility to the area and, consequently, paved way for an easier and more convenient transport of farm crops. Installed alongside the concrete road are solar-powered street lights, which provide better visibility for travelers at night, whether on wheels or on foot. The addition of these lights may also help deter potential dangers that may befall upon residents, making the area overall safer.
